Coefficient and exponent signs use skip-many for an optional-single dash: multi-dash input is rejected only by accidental arithmetic wrap, with a misleading overflow selector #272

Description

@thedavidmeister

Unit

src/lib/parse/LibParseDecimalFloat.sol parseDecimalFloatInline: coefficient sign at ~line 46 and exponent sign at ~line 144 are both consumed with LibParseChar.skipMask(cursor, end, CMASK_NEGATIVE_SIGN) — skip-MANY — for a token that is optional-single.

Violated property

A sign is zero-or-one dash; --5, ---5, 1e--2 should be malformed-input errors. What actually happens (traced against current source):

  1. skipMask consumes every dash; isNegative = cursor != start collapses any count to a boolean (used only to sign the fractional part).
  2. The coefficient region handed to LibParseDecimal.unsafeDecimalStringToSignedInt is (start, cursor) — dash-inclusive. The signed parser consumes exactly ONE leading dash; each surviving dash flows into the inner unsigned parser's unchecked byte - '0' arithmetic as −3·10^k, wrapping the accumulated value into the top of the uint256 range, which then trips the negative overflow bound.
  3. Result: --5(ParseDecimalOverflow.selector, ...). Rejection is reliable for every multi-dash form, but only by accident of the wrap landing above the bound, and the selector says "overflow" for input that is malformed, not large.

Why it deserves a real guard

The rejection chain couples three unrelated behaviors (skip-many width, the signed parser's single-dash contract, unchecked-wrap magnitudes). Any refactor of the inner parser's garbage handling — e.g. validating chars, or changing failure-value conventions — can silently turn accidental rejection into acceptance. rain.string's campaign already touched those overflow paths this week (rain.string PR #60).

Proposed fix

Replace both skip-many calls with a single-char check (isMask + cursor += isNeg, mirroring unsafeDecimalStringToSignedInt itself), so a second dash lands in the digit check and returns the existing malformed/empty selectors. Tests: --5, ---5, 1e--2, -.5, lone - pinned to exact selectors; -5, 1e-2 unchanged.

Found by the 2026-08-24 rain.string CMask consumer-oracle audit (CMASK_NEGATIVE_SIGN's value is correct; the primitive choice at this consumer is the defect).
